Ultralam Timber LVL

Ultralam LVL™ is an engineered timber with physical and mechanical properties surpassing solid timber, produced in the form of boards and billets of different types of veneer orientation and grade with a wide range of sizes. Ultralam LVL™ is certified according to Australian, European and US quality standards.

Specification
CONSTRUCTION Norway Spruce and Scotch Pine
VENEER Thickness 3.2mm
JOINTS face and core scarfed veneers
GLUE Phenol formaldehyde
STANDARD AS3610; AS/NZS 4357
BOND Type A ( Marine) AS/NZS 2098 and AS/2754
DENSITY 560 kg/m3
SURFACE Orange water resistant coating
EDGE Arised edges
TOLERANCE -0/+4 Thickness
-0/+10 Length
STRESS GRADE E12; E13
Formaldehyde Emmission E0
SIZES AVAILABLE 95x63mm; 95x45mm; 150x75mm; 150x45mm; 200x45mm; 200x63mm; 240x45mm; 300x45mm; 300x63mm
LENGTHS AVAILABLE 1.8m; 2.4m; 3.3m; 3.6m; 3.9m; 4.2m; 4.8m; 5.4m; 6m; 7.2m; 12m
CERTIFICATION SAI Global JAS-ANZ
CHAIN OF CUSTODY FSC
PRESERVATIVE TREATMENT H2 for interior framing

What is Timber LVL (Laminated Veneer Lumber) and why is it used in construction?

Timber LVL is an engineered wood product made from multiple layers of thin wood veneers bonded together. It’s widely used for structural applications due to its strength, stability, and uniformity, making it ideal for beams, joists, and lintels in residential and commercial construction projects across Australia.

What are the benefits of using LVL timber over traditional hardwood or softwood?

LVL timber provides greater strength-to-weight ratio, improved consistency, and reduced warping compared to traditional hardwood and softwood. It’s a sustainable, engineered alternative perfect for demanding structural applications.

Do you supply H2 or H3 treated LVL timber for termite or weather resistance?

Yes, we offer LVL timber treated to H2 and H3 hazard levels, providing protection against termites and moisture—ideal for both internal and external structural use in Australian climates.
